Annie signs a contract with Charles to purchase his autographed Beetle's album for $300. Charles assures Annie that the Beetle's signatures are authentic. Charles then assigns his right to receive the $300 to his Aunt Clara to repay her for the financial assistance she provided him while he was in college. Annie later discovers the signatures are forgeries and sues Aunt Clara for the return of her $300. At trial a court will: A. mismiss the suit because Aunt Clara was not involved in the misrepresentation.
B. rescind the contract because Aunt Clara is subject to any defense that can be asserted against Charles.
C. rule in favor of Aunt Clara because Annie could only assert the defense against Charles.
D. rule in favor of Annie if the assignment caused her to materially alter her position.
